Saltcoats man gets five years for Neil Lennon bomb plot
27 April, 2012Saltcoats man Neil McKenzie has been jailed for five years at Glasgow Sheriff Court after he was found guilty of sending suspect packages to Celtic manager Neil Lennon.
McKenzie (42) from Saltcoats was jailed along with Trevor Muirhead (44) of Kilwinning after being convicted of sending devices they believed were capable of exploding and causing injury through the post.
The pair were found guilty of conspiracy to assault Mr Lennon, former MSP Trish Godman and the late Paul McBride QC, with the sentence on both men backdated to May 2011.
